Inspect iOS Network Settings and Firewall Rules Affecting Login
Network configurations on iOS devices can inadvertently block authentication requests. Common issues involve restrictive firewall rules, VPN settings, or proxy configurations. For example, strict firewall rules on corporate networks can block outgoing traffic on ports used by f7 servers, preventing login attempts from succeeding.
To troubleshoot, users should:
- Check Wi-Fi settings to ensure no VPN or proxy is active unless intentionally configured
- Verify that the device can reach f7 servers by pinging known endpoints or testing via a browser
- Disable any firewall apps or VPNs temporarily to test login functionality
Additionally, resetting network settings on iOS (Settings > General > Reset > Totally reset Network Settings) might resolve issues induced by corrupt system configurations. Data indicates that 18% involving persistent login downfalls improve after resetting network preferences.
